• sns01
  • sns06
  • sns03
از سال ۲۰۱۲ | ارائه کامپیوترهای صنعتی سفارشی برای مشتریان جهانی!
اخبار

تعاریف سیگنال اسلات PCI

تعاریف سیگنال اسلات PCI
اسلات PCI یا اسلات توسعه PCI، از مجموعه‌ای از خطوط سیگنال استفاده می‌کند که امکان ارتباط و کنترل بین دستگاه‌های متصل به گذرگاه PCI را فراهم می‌کند. این سیگنال‌ها برای اطمینان از اینکه دستگاه‌ها می‌توانند داده‌ها را منتقل کرده و وضعیت خود را طبق پروتکل PCI مدیریت کنند، بسیار مهم هستند. در اینجا جنبه‌های اصلی تعاریف سیگنال اسلات PCI آمده است:
خطوط سیگنال ضروری
۱. گذرگاه آدرس/داده (AD[31:0]):
این خط انتقال داده اصلی در گذرگاه PCI است. این خط برای حمل آدرس‌ها (در طول مراحل آدرس) و داده‌ها (در طول مراحل داده) بین دستگاه و میزبان، مالتی‌پلکس شده است.
۲. شماره فریم:
FRAME# که توسط دستگاه اصلی فعلی هدایت می‌شود، شروع و مدت زمان دسترسی را نشان می‌دهد. فعال شدن آن نشان‌دهنده شروع انتقال است و تداوم آن نشان می‌دهد که انتقال داده ادامه دارد. غیرفعال شدن آن، پایان آخرین مرحله داده را نشان می‌دهد.
۳. IRDY# (آماده برای شروع):
نشان می‌دهد که دستگاه اصلی آماده انتقال داده است. در طول هر سیکل کلاک انتقال داده، اگر دستگاه اصلی بتواند داده را روی گذرگاه هدایت کند، IRDY# را اعلام می‌کند.
۴. DEVSEL# (انتخاب دستگاه):
DEVSEL# که توسط دستگاه slave مورد نظر هدایت می‌شود، نشان می‌دهد که دستگاه آماده پاسخگویی به عملیات گذرگاه است. تأخیر در اعلام DEVSEL# مدت زمانی را که طول می‌کشد تا دستگاه slave برای پاسخگویی به دستور گذرگاه آماده شود، تعیین می‌کند.
۵. شماره توقف (اختیاری):
یک سیگنال اختیاری که برای اطلاع‌رسانی به دستگاه اصلی جهت توقف انتقال داده فعلی در موارد استثنایی، مانند زمانی که دستگاه هدف نمی‌تواند انتقال را تکمیل کند، استفاده می‌شود.
۶. PERR# (خطای توازن):
توسط دستگاه فرعی هدایت می‌شود تا خطاهای برابری شناسایی شده در حین انتقال داده را گزارش دهد.
۷. SERR# (خطای سیستم):
برای گزارش خطاهای سطح سیستم که می‌توانند عواقب فاجعه‌باری ایجاد کنند، مانند خطاهای برابری آدرس یا خطاهای برابری در توالی‌های فرمان ویژه، استفاده می‌شود.
خطوط سیگنال کنترل
۱. مالتی‌پلکس فعال‌سازی فرمان/بایت (C/BE[3:0]#):
در طول فازهای آدرس‌دهی، دستورات گذرگاه و در طول فازهای داده، سیگنال‌های فعال‌سازی بایت را حمل می‌کند و تعیین می‌کند که کدام بایت‌ها در گذرگاه AD[31:0] داده‌های معتبر هستند.
۲. درخواست استفاده از گذرگاه (REQ#):
توسط دستگاهی که مایل به کنترل اتوبوس است هدایت می‌شود و درخواست خود را به داور اعلام می‌کند.
۳. شماره مجوز استفاده از اتوبوس (GNT#):
GNT# که توسط داور هدایت می‌شود، به دستگاه درخواست‌کننده نشان می‌دهد که درخواستش برای استفاده از گذرگاه پذیرفته شده است.
سایر خطوط سیگنال
سیگنال‌های داوری:
سیگنال‌های مورد استفاده برای داوری گذرگاه را لحاظ کنید تا تخصیص منصفانه منابع گذرگاه بین چندین دستگاه که به‌طور همزمان درخواست دسترسی دارند، تضمین شود.
سیگنال‌های وقفه (INTA#، INTB#، INTC#، INTD#):
توسط دستگاه‌های slave برای ارسال درخواست‌های وقفه به میزبان و اطلاع‌رسانی به آن در مورد رویدادهای خاص یا تغییرات وضعیت استفاده می‌شود.
به طور خلاصه، تعاریف سیگنال PCI SLOT شامل یک سیستم پیچیده از خطوط سیگنال است که مسئول انتقال داده، کنترل دستگاه، گزارش خطا و مدیریت وقفه در گذرگاه PCI هستند. اگرچه گذرگاه PCI توسط گذرگاه‌های PCIe با عملکرد بالاتر جایگزین شده است، PCI SLOT و تعاریف سیگنال آن در بسیاری از سیستم‌های قدیمی و کاربردهای خاص همچنان قابل توجه هستند.


زمان ارسال: ۱۵ آگوست ۲۰۲۴